Duties and Responsibilities
The following shall cover the duties and responsibilities of the IT and Registration Experts:
- Maintain and update the ASEAN Tourism Professionals Registration System (ATPRS), develop manual and user guide for ATPRS, provide troubleshooting service;
- Develop, maintain and update the database of ASEAN Tourism Professionals;
- Develop, maintain and update the database for master trainers, master assessors, national trainers, national assessors, training and education institutions, and certification institutions;
- Develop, maintain and update the database of MRA-TP references, including toolboxes;
- Publish monthly and annual information on the registry status;
- Ensuring the safety, security and confidentiality of the data and the ATPRS system;
- Conduct awareness workshop, relevant trainings, and support activities related to
promoting the ATPRS utilisation; - Report to and provide support as needed by the ASEAN Tourism Professionals Monitoring Committee (ATPMC).
